    A new semiconfocal optical disk pickup simultaneously images five tracks using a single linear beam. This innovative design automatically eliminates crosstalk, enhancing data retrieval accuracy.

    Area of Science:

    • Optics and Photonics
    • Data Storage Technologies

    Background:

    • Traditional optical disk pickups face challenges with crosstalk and limited simultaneous track imaging.
    • Improving data density and retrieval speed is crucial for modern storage solutions.

    Purpose of the Study:

    • To propose a novel semiconfocal optical disk pickup system.
    • To demonstrate simultaneous imaging of multiple tracks with controlled focusing and tracking.
    • To address and eliminate crosstalk between adjacent data tracks.

    Main Methods:

    • Utilizing a single, linear-shaped beam extending radially across multiple tracks.
    • Implementing controlled focusing and tracking mechanisms for the beam.
    • Employing small-signal detector elements for semiconfocal detection.

    Main Results:

    • Simultaneous imaging of five tracks was achieved.
    • Automatic elimination of crosstalk between tracks was demonstrated.
    • Semiconfocal detection was successfully realized in the tangential direction.

    Conclusions:

    • The proposed semiconfocal optical disk pickup offers a novel approach to simultaneous multi-track imaging.
    • The system effectively overcomes the challenge of crosstalk, paving the way for improved optical data storage.
    • This technology enables higher data density and faster access times in optical disk systems.
